php - 将当前日期存储在数据库中

标签 php mysql

我正在使用 NOW() 函数将日期存储在数据库中。但是当我检查数据库中的值时,日期是另一回事。

   $sql="INSERT INTO feedback_comments 
       (posted_by, email, comments_text, comment_date)
   VALUES
       ('$postedBy','$emailID','$message',NOW())";

最佳答案

总是减少相同的金额吗?如果是这样,则可能是数据库和 PHP 环境之间的配置时间存在差异,或者如果它们在不同的机器上运行,则甚至可能是两个不同的时间。

另一种可能性是您要插入的列的类型不正确。在这种情况下,您可能会得到类似 20071215235026.000000 的内容,而不是 '2007-12-15 23:50:26'

关于php - 将当前日期存储在数据库中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4744247/

相关文章:

php - PHP的错误提示

java - 莫名其妙的连接泄漏导致 webapp 崩溃

php - 如何仅显示从数据库中获取的数据的名称?

java - 使用JDBC和MySQL解决“通信链接失败”问题

MySQL : search string by first alphabetic letter

php - 使用全名搜索,而不仅仅是名字或姓氏

php从两个数组中获取相同的索引值(在foreach之外)

php - 使用 php 将 POST 数据转储到 XML

javascript - 使用 jQuery/Ajax 通过下拉菜单过滤 PHP SELECT 查询

c# - 数据库中的值在文本框中不可见,请将值插入到正确的用户名中